Uttoxeter Station might be small, but it strikes a balance between charm and functionality. Although there is no ticket office, passengers can easily purchase or collect tickets via the available ticket machines. There's no need to stress if you can't find a staff member—a help point is equipped to assist you with the information you need.
Accessibility is a thoughtful consideration at the station, with step-free access offered partially. Platform 1 offers a ramp with a moderate gradient, while access to Platform 2 presents a bit more challenge due to the uneven barrow crossing. Though waiting rooms and amenities like public Wi-Fi or refreshment facilities are absent, a focused eye can spot pay phones for those quick calls home.
Transport links at Uttoxeter Station are designed to ensure a smooth ride to your desired destination. For those requiring additional travel options, the bus service, located conveniently next to the station on Station Road, provides further connections to local areas. If you face rail disruptions, the rail replacement service is readily accessible, minimizing travel hiccups.

While modest in its offerings, Chestfield & Swalecliffe station ensures you have a basic, streamlined experience. If you're planning your journey, rest assured that ticket purchasing isn't a hassle. Convenient ticket machines are located by the entrance to platform 1, and yes, they are accessible. But if you're wondering about those hands-on, in-person ticket office interactions, it seems there are some gaps in opening hours—an enquiry point might be your best bet here.
For those relying on modern conveniences, the station offers a decent array of helpful facilities: an induction loop for those with hearing aids, customer help points, CCTV security, and a seating area. However, there are notable absences—no step-free access, restrooms, lounges, shops, or ATM machines. Travellers needing assistance can make use of the helpline or book assistance through the customer services.
Transitioning smoothly from train to bus? Then you'll appreciate the rail replacement services here. Heading towards Faversham? Just hop off at the bus stop on St John’s Road, opposite St John’s center. Going towards Margate? The corresponding stop is located outside the community center. If you plan to explore further via bus, helpful printable travel maps are available online to make planning that much more manageable.
